From owner-freebsd-gecko@FreeBSD.ORG Wed Feb 5 21:36:50 2014 Return-Path: Delivered-To: gecko@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:1900:2254:206a::19:1]) (using TLSv1 with cipher ADH-AES256-SHA (256/256 bits)) (No client certificate requested) by hub.freebsd.org (Postfix) with ESMTPS id B4058B06 for ; Wed, 5 Feb 2014 21:36:50 +0000 (UTC) Received: from mail-qc0-x22f.google.com (mail-qc0-x22f.google.com [IPv6:2607:f8b0:400d:c01::22f]) (using TLSv1 with cipher ECDHE-RSA-RC4-SHA (128/128 bits)) (No client certificate requested) by mx1.freebsd.org (Postfix) with ESMTPS id 62F6E1C91 for ; Wed, 5 Feb 2014 21:36:50 +0000 (UTC) Received: by mail-qc0-f175.google.com with SMTP id x13so1706307qcv.34 for ; Wed, 05 Feb 2014 13:36:49 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20120113; h=mime-version:sender:in-reply-to:references:date:message-id:subject :from:to:cc:content-type; bh=KY2c/hNv/x49DPTuJB0oehnJ7MKJvJXfmnA0Lr70gcc=; b=WEh2V3ZLKs3chqaxMZli8DtR4osL/2I4B7OXm80i+ovjTJl5G18oWiJpDvd1fOBK/8 +aI9LLHmVmx8srjFRU+/2340gzAOkloRluURtPjIbZVoIjJ8Ix2hkbzkNovRvrbwBT/Y iTmyO/98rjvD3ED96eyIXH7Pi/jXMk/Ezo1KgJMPZzJADL7KMCfreHJ2ZF5YycaKZW1A kBCIiz1k6NfTA3lM/EwN1aIiO7wbxpgH33VD5iy44nQu1fu+61noItHdUPC+lQeQEtbj 4psZeYsijwSF/JD2n4OfmVb/XPQH87CMfnvAxlAOPXDKKTsE4CpFMxRFhk3gaxmNHb14 PMuA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:sender:in-reply-to:references:date :message-id:subject:from:to:cc:content-type; bh=KY2c/hNv/x49DPTuJB0oehnJ7MKJvJXfmnA0Lr70gcc=; b=P0SB/QIwLNsG2q7vZ3PqMPzb5d372sGr2AQxsbeiCG2xYlMKuYdPBI+ARJoSZrhc4X Qn1i3dbK2EFlYtjbdLeUjSNeZawW9qX7BuHrxOCmTNvbPqwuZ8cy6CcjrFMxnfjM72Li p1G1UGFTTM8DvQ3epg6bXDA9L7G1Pa22bnGmf+3xviJfGfYFz1CRqlgm6zFyWLI6mRgG B78ODWVzeWoVasZDvjwG09Gwkcfzmudpo/Afn3gIioEq9M4JcpQ8YjG8z6gkVRObFzUc 31tarq2MPLa3kP1h1gukXQhp6MIMWkyoPaPQ7kjh/dyQsGEsSSDr6Dp7FUT6G11GHp3m bQmw== X-Gm-Message-State: ALoCoQl6RhETZ/LuzrDGUHImpLr3d/sIeS4UxD6c8cIsfiI2bp3a4wrEVHhW+rJAsxlr43Da6F5A/xEcQLIfYE7wFwZxPEVoiHkm+vObSS0BS/T2ZhwABSDUaC0q4vCXBJyWzwfllX0r7phHKUjL2eTeEztcvSupQjTf8ULzlscJjDBp8UZACQyREcsBiSGCgX3jEApXyJts MIME-Version: 1.0 X-Received: by 10.229.13.133 with SMTP id c5mr6719556qca.22.1391636209501; Wed, 05 Feb 2014 13:36:49 -0800 (PST) Sender: niklase@google.com Received: by 10.229.14.7 with HTTP; Wed, 5 Feb 2014 13:36:49 -0800 (PST) In-Reply-To: References: Date: Wed, 5 Feb 2014 13:36:49 -0800 X-Google-Sender-Auth: FvdBGMANbaGCqur8N4ap8EwjvvM Message-ID: Subject: Re: Making WebRTC available for FreeBSD From: Niklas Enbom To: Joe Nosay Content-Type: text/plain; charset=UTF-8 X-Content-Filtered-By: Mailman/MimeDel 2.1.17 Cc: ports , Jan Linden , Adrian Chadd , chromium@freebsd.org, gecko@freebsd.org X-BeenThere: freebsd-gecko@freebsd.org X-Mailman-Version: 2.1.17 Precedence: list List-Id: Gecko Rendering Engine issues List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 05 Feb 2014 21:36:50 -0000 https://code.google.com/p/chromium/codesearch#search/&q=enable_webrtc&sq=package:chromium&type=cs On Wed, Feb 5, 2014 at 1:33 PM, Joe Nosay wrote: > > > > On Wed, Feb 5, 2014 at 4:27 PM, Niklas Enbom wrote: > >> Hey guys, not sure what this refers to. The G+ post talks about porting >> the gtalk plugin to freeBSD. WebRTC is an effort in the opposite direction >> (no plugins needed). Afaik there is a Chromium build for freeBSD that >> should support WebRTC (unless it's disabled at build). >> >> Niklas >> >> >> On Wed, Feb 5, 2014 at 1:14 PM, Joe Nosay wrote: >> >>> https://plus.google.com/110946378055202199166/posts/8iTsSCatk4x >>> >>> The process has been started : >>> http://forums.freebsd.org/viewtopic.php?f=39&t=44691 >>> >>> Dependencies needed- referenced in "howto" and webrtc dependencies: >>> libbrlapi from brltty. >>> >>> >>> Benefits: Native client and sever side of WebRTC applications for >>> FreeBSD and possibly other BSDs. >>> Eliminated dependency for Linuixlator based applications thus cutting >>> down on hardware resource use. >>> Eliminated need for other simulated and emulated programs to run Skype >>> or other voice-and-video binaries. I.e. Wine, VirtualBox, qemu, et cetera, >>> et al. >>> >>> Since it is known that Sony's PS4 uses FreeBSD as the basis for its OS, >>> WebRTC could be implemented as a native application on the platform/console >>> thus allowing users to communicater in real time while gaming. >>> >>> >>> Why am I proposing this? >>> 1. Adrian Chadd asked on Google+ and nowhere else. I decided to bring >>> his proposal to the public and attempt an initial starting phase. >>> 2. Users would not be limited to having only a few selected operating >>> systems at their disposal. Developers could easily communicate with each >>> other. >>> 3. Real time sharing/viewing of conventions. This would give the >>> community another window into the development of FreeBSD. >>> 4. Companies such as IxSystems and Sony would be able to contact >>> develoers while simultaneously working on a FreeBSD/FreeBSD_based system. >>> 5. FreeBSD developers would be able to give feedback on the development >>> of WebRTC sources. >>> >>> >>> >>> Being that I am limited on resources, is it possible that others could >>> take over what was started? >>> >>> >>> >>> >>> >> > > How is it implemented at build time? >